Yannick Schreiber is a rising senior undergraduate studying Neuroscience
and Molecular Biology at the University of Arizona. With support from the
Undergraduate Biology Research Program and the Arnold and Mabel
Beckman Foundation, he is currently conducting research in the laboratory of Dr. John Jewett, where he synthesizes and characterizes compounds with
applications in protein labeling. In his free time, Yannick enjoys hiking,
hanging out with friends and family, and playing tennis.
